Green Street Local
7.8
Green Street Local is a modern West Loop sports bar where crispy wings share menu space with burgers, salads, and game-day starters. It’s a reliable choice when you want a lively room, plenty of TVs, and a range of wing sauces for groups with different heat tolerances.
Must-Try Dishes:
Buffalo Wings, Dry-Rub Wings, Asian-Style Wings

What makes it special: Lively West Loop sports bar where wings, TVs, and cocktails are the hook.
Who should go: Groups wanting wings with a buzzy, TV-filled backdrop.
When to visit: After-work happy hour or weekend game days with friends.
What to order: Buffalo wings, dry-rub wings, Asian-style wings sampler.
Insider tip: Split a few wing flavors for the table instead of sticking to one sauce.
Logistics & Planning
Parking: Street parking can be limited during peak hours; nearby paid garages are the most reliable option.
Dress code: Casual to smart casual — jerseys, jeans, and relaxed outfits are totally fine.
Noise level: Loud during games — conversation is possible but expect a buzzy, energetic room.
Weekend wait: 30–60 minutes during big games or peak hours without a reservation.
Weekday lunch: Usually minimal wait or immediate seating.
Dietary Options
Vegetarian options: Yes — salads, sides, and a few non-meat bar bites are available.
Vegan options: Limited — best for snacks rather than a full meal.
Gluten-free options: Some items can be modified; ask about sauces, buns, and fryer cross-contact.
Good to Know
Is this good for a first date? It works if you both love sports and a lively vibe. If you want quiet conversation, consider somewhere more low-key.
Can I get a table without a reservation? Usually yes, but plan for a wait during major games or peak weekends. Arriving early helps.
Is it kid-friendly? Yes during the day and early evenings. Later nights — especially game nights — skew more adult.
Best For
Better for: Groups who want solid wings, cocktails, and a true sports-bar energy in the West Loop.
Consider Alternatives If: You’re seeking quiet dining, chef-driven food, or a budget-friendly casual meal.
